In certain regions of New York state, USA, Ixodes scapularis ticks can potentially transmit 4 pathogens in addition to Borrelia burgdorferi: Anaplasma phagocytophilum, Babesia microti, Borrelia miyamotoi, and the deer tick virus subtype of Powassan virus. In a prospective study, we systematically evaluated 52 adult patients with erythema migrans, the most common clinical manifestation of B. burgdorferi infection (Lyme disease), who had not received treatment for Lyme disease. We used serologic testing to evaluate these patients for evidence of co-infection with any of the 4 other tickborne pathogens. Evidence of co-infection was found for B. microti only; 4-6 patients were co-infected with Babesia microti. Nearly 90% of the patients evaluated had no evidence of co-infection. Our finding of B. microti co-infection documents the increasing clinical relevance of this emerging infection.

A number of immunohistochemical stains have been examined for utility in establishing the site of origin for metastatic well-differentiated neuroendocrine tumors (NETs). In the gastrointestinal (GI) tract, distinguishing metastatic duodenal NETs from jejunoileal and other GI NETs is important for clinical work-up, prognosis, and therapy. A recent study indicated that prohormone convertase 2 (PCSK2 or PC2) had broad expression in small intestine and appendiceal NETs. Because the study did not include duodenal NETs, we examined PCSK2 expression in duodenal and other GI NETs.GI NETs (n = 69) and 13 corresponding lymph node metastases from stomach, duodenum, pancreas, ileum, appendix, and rectum were evaluated for the expression of PCSK2, along with ISL1, NKX2.2, CDX2, SATB2, and PAX8. Expression of each stain was evaluated using the H-score system, and differences in expression by site were evaluated by the chi square test.PCSK2 was expressed at similar frequency in duodenal (50%), pancreatic (59%), and ileal NETs (40%). PCSK2 was infrequently expressed in stomach (0%), appendiceal (8%), and rectal (25%) NETs. However, incorporating PCSK2 into a panel including ISL1, NKX2.2, CDX2, and SATB2 allowed development of an algorithm which had 87% sensitivity and 93% specificity for classification of ileal NETs; and 68% sensitivity and 98% specificity for pancreaticoduodenal NETs.In contrast to previous findings, PCSK2 does not show specificity for any particular GI site. An algorithmic approach incorporating the expression of PCSK2 with that of ISL1, NKX2.2, CDX2, and SATB2 is useful in discriminating pancreatic, duodenal, ileal, appendiceal, and rectal NETs.

Background: Extramedullary hematopoiesis (EMH) and plasmacytomas occurring within the cranium are rare entities. Case Description: We review two cases in which patients presented with subdural hematoma and underwent evacuation. On routine histopathologic examination of their membranes, both patients were subsequently found to have focal EMH, as well as a clonal plasma cell proliferation in one case. Conclusion: EMH is rare and usually found in individuals with profound and chronic anemia. However, this entity may be more common in chronic subdural hematomas. Solitary extraosseous plasmacytoma is exceedingly rare in the cranium, and its presence in chronic subdural hematoma membranes is of uncertain significance. The cytokine milieu that promotes organization of chronic subdural hematomas may play a role in the establishment of both of entities in this location.

Primary adrenal angiosarcoma is a rare, malignant, vascular neoplasm. These neoplasms typically arise in middle age (median age of 60 years) and are more common in males (65%) than in females. Although rare, these neoplasms are aggressive with a propensity for local recurrence and metastasis and a median survival of 18 months. We present 2 cases of primary adrenal angiosarcoma with synchronous, ipsilateral adrenocortical adenomas. We review the cases of adrenal angiosarcoma reported since 1988 and discuss their clinical and histopathologic characteristics.

Gut-associated lymphoid tissue (GALT) carcinoma is a colorectal neoplasm characterized by cystically dilated neoplastic glands that extend into prominent, well-circumscribed submucosal lymphoid tissue. Although often subtle, lamina propria between and around the neoplastic glands (identified by plasma cells, scattered eosinophils, etc.) is frequent in cases with classic morphology, arguing (at least in such cases) in favor of adenoma extending into lymphoglandular complexes rather than true invasive carcinoma. Some have postulated that the tumor arises from M-cells, specialized epithelial cells overlying GALT, and others have suggested it represents a unique pathway to carcinoma, specific to the environmental conditions of epithelium overlying lymphoid tissue. Although both hypotheses are intriguing, definitive phenotypic and genetic support is currently lacking. To address these possibilities, we undertook whole exome sequencing and immunohistochemical characterization of a GALT neoplasm recently identified on our clinical service. We discovered well-known mutations in both APC and KRAS, as well as mutations in several Wnt pathway components (MED12, BCL9L, RFX4, DACT3). No immunohistochemical expression of GP2, a marker of M-cell differentiation, was identified. Expression of CDX2, SATB2, and the DNA mismatch repair proteins was observed, while expression of both CK7 and CK20 was absent. No PD-L1 expression was present on tumor cells, but PD-L1 expression was noted in a subset of tumor-adjacent mononuclear cells. Overall, the findings suggest that GALT neoplasms, although morphologically distinct, may be a precursor or early form of typical sporadic colon carcinoma.
